The Jason Stapleton Program - 546: Philly Learns an Important Lesson About Taxation

This is another podcast from one of the many podcasts that I like to listen to. This one is from the Jason Stapleton Program, definately worth a listen!

546: Philly Learns an Important Lesson About Taxation



"

It never quite works out the government thinks it will. They THINK, if they just raise taxes, they can bring in more money.

Need more money for schools? Just raise Taxes.

Have a shortfall in your budget? Raise Taxes.

Have a new infrastructure plan and need money to pay for it? Raise taxes.

Now they don't always raise taxes. Sometimes they put you into debt by selling bonds, but no matter how you slice it, you end up taking it on the chin.

It still amazes me that, although they have tried to tax us into prosperity time and time again, it never works out the way they expected.

Take Philadelphia for example. They recently passed a new Soda Tax. A 51% tax on all sugary drinks. They thought they'd receive a tax windfall. Instead, they saw sales decline by 30-50%, mass layoffs and the threat of running a shortfall in their education budget.

They say madness is doing the same thing over and over again, expecting a different response. That being true, we are governed by mad men.
